Cracks, spalling, and surface deterioration are common problems that driveway repair services aim to resolve. Over time, concrete can develop cracks due to temperature fluctuations, ground movement, or heavy vehicle use. These cracks can lead to water infiltration, which may cause further damage such as erosion or freeze-thaw damage in colder climates. Repairing these issues promptly helps pr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future, maintaining the driveway’s structural integrity.

Professional driveway repair providers use various techniques and materials suited to the specific issues and conditions of each driveway. These include epoxy injections for cracks, concrete patching compounds, and overlays to restore surface texture and appearance. The selection of repair methods depends on the extent of damage, the age of the concrete, and the desired outcome. Repair Costs - The typical cost for concrete driveway repairs ranges from $600 to $2,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ods. Minor cracks and surface repairs t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ive resurfacing can increase costs.
Material Expenses - Material costs for driveway repairs vary, with concrete patching and sealing generally costing between $3 and $10 per square foot. Larger projects or those involving custom finishes may incur higher material expenses.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for driveway repair services usually range from $50 to $100 per hour, with total costs influenced by project size and complexity. Larger or more involved repairs may require additional labor hours, increasing the overall expense.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include removal of old concrete, which can add $2 to $6 per square foot, and surface preparation or finishing touches. These supplementary services can affect the overall project budget depending on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require concrete driveway repair? Common issues include cracking, spalling, uneven surfaces, and surface deterioration due to weather or age.
How can I tell if my driveway needs repairs? Signs include visible cracks, holes, uneven areas, or surface crumbling that may indicate the need for professional assessment.
What repair options are available for damaged concrete driveways? Repair options may include crack sealing, patching, resurfacing, or complete replacement, depending on the extent of damage.
How long does concrete driveway repair typically take? The duration varies based on the repair type and extent of damage, with minor repairs often completed within a day or two.
